Manchester City beat West ham to extend their lead in the EPL

Feb 28th ,2021 Manchester City are 13 points clear in the English premier league table after a 2-1 win over Wetsham United at Etihad stadium.

The win also extended their winning run to 20 matches as John Stones’ second-half strike was enough to secure victory over a resilient West Ham United.

Stones fired home his fourth goal of the season from Riyad Mahrez’s neat lay-off to keep Pep Guardiola’s side in control of the title race.

Fourth-placed West Ham gave City a decent game at Etihad Stadium and fought back to level through Michail Antonio before the break, after Stones’ central-defensive partner Ruben Dias had put the hosts in front.

City’s unbeaten record now stretches to 27 games and they will equal their longest run without defeat if they do not lose against Wolves on Tuesday.

“We were lucky to get all three points. The mathematics matter at the end of the season.” city Manager Pep Guardiola said.

“I’m really disappointed we didn’t get a point. It was a terrific performance. We came here and tried to match a top side – and for long periods we did.

“I can’t promise to deliver European football to West Ham. I’ve hoped that we can try and be top 10. We can’t get carried away because we’re up against teams who are used to being at the top of the league. Hammers manager David Moyes said.
